Whispers of the Forgotten: The Mystery of the Vanishing Water Buffalo
In the heart of the verdant, ancient village of Willowbrook, there stood a small, rustic farm that had been passed down through generations. It was here, on the edge of a tranquil lake, that the Water Buffalo farm was nestled, its name echoing through the fields like an ancient incantation. The farm was a place of whispered stories and forgotten legends, where the boundaries between the living and the unseen were as thin as the mist that clung to the water's surface at dawn.
One crisp autumn morning, the village was shaken by an event that would forever change its course. The Water Buffalo, a creature of local folklore and the symbol of the farm's prosperity, vanished. There were no tracks, no signs of struggle, and no explanation. The only witness was Christopher, a boy of sixteen with an intellect that often seemed to transcend his years, and a perspective on the world that was as peculiar as it was brilliant.
Christopher, known to the villagers as "The Curious Incident," had been observing the farm for weeks. His father, a local historian, had tasked him with documenting the water buffalo's daily activities as part of a project on the farm's history. Christopher's fascination with the animal was evident in his meticulous notes and sketches, but it was his peculiar observations that led to the discovery of the creature's absence.
The first thing Christopher noticed was a peculiar echo that seemed to emanate from the direction of the farm. It was a sound that defied explanation—a faint, haunting melody that seemed to come from the very depths of the lake itself. Intrigued, Christopher followed the sound, his heart pounding with a mix of fear and curiosity.
As he approached the lake, Christopher saw the Water Buffalo standing on the edge of the water, its eyes reflecting the shimmering surface. The creature turned to face him, and in that moment, Christopher felt an inexplicable connection to the animal. The Water Buffalo's gaze seemed to pierce through the veil of reality, revealing something hidden beneath the surface of the world he knew.
Suddenly, the creature lunged into the water, disappearing beneath the surface with a splash that sent ripples across the lake. Christopher, unable to comprehend what had just happened, ran to the lake's edge, but the Water Buffalo was nowhere to be seen. The echo of the melody grew fainter, and soon, it was gone.
The villagers were baffled by the Water Buffalo's vanishing act. They speculated about everything from a curse to the interference of a neighboring family's feud. But Christopher knew something different was at play. He was convinced that the Water Buffalo had not merely vanished but had slipped through a crack in the fabric of reality, and that the melody he had heard was a clue to its whereabouts.
With his father's encouragement, Christopher began his investigation. He visited the local library, where he found old books filled with tales of the village's history and its connection to the water. He learned of a sacred ritual that had been performed at the lake centuries ago, a ritual that had brought prosperity to the village but had also earned it a reputation for being cursed.
Determined to uncover the truth, Christopher returned to the lake at dawn. The air was crisp and cold, and the first light of day painted the sky in hues of gold and pink. He sat by the water's edge, listening for the echo of the melody that had once guided him. It came again, faint and distant, and Christopher followed it to the edge of the forest.
There, hidden among the ancient trees, he found a small, overgrown clearing. In the center of the clearing stood an ancient stone, its surface covered in intricate carvings. Christopher approached the stone, his heart pounding with a mix of fear and excitement. He placed his hands on the carvings, and suddenly, the world around him seemed to blur.
When the vision cleared, Christopher was no longer in the clearing. Instead, he found himself standing on a grassy hill, overlooking a vast plain. In the distance, he saw the Water Buffalo, standing by a watering hole, its eyes still filled with the same haunting gaze. But this time, the creature did not look at him as it had before. Instead, it turned and walked towards Christopher, as if calling him to follow.
With a deep breath, Christopher did as the Water Buffalo commanded. They walked together, through fields and forests, until they reached a large, imposing castle. The castle was made of stone and iron, its walls high and its towers tall, and it was there that the Water Buffalo stopped. The creature turned to Christopher, and with a gentle nudge, led him inside.
Inside the castle, Christopher found himself in a grand hall, filled with tapestries and artifacts. At the center of the hall stood a throne, and upon it sat a figure cloaked in shadows. The figure turned to face Christopher, and as the cloak fell away, the boy was shocked to see a woman whose eyes held the same haunting gaze as the Water Buffalo.
The woman spoke, her voice echoing through the hall, "You have come to save us, Christopher. The Water Buffalo has shown you the way, but you must now choose. Will you help us, or will you turn back?"
Christopher, torn between his duty to the villagers and his newfound connection to the Water Buffalo, knew he had to make a decision. With a determined nod, he replied, "I will help you."
The woman smiled, her eyes softening. "Then come with me, and we shall begin."
As Christopher followed the woman through the castle, he couldn't help but wonder about the true nature of the village's curse and the Water Buffalo's mysterious disappearance. He knew that the journey ahead would be filled with challenges and mysteries, but he also knew that he had a role to play in the fate of Willowbrook.
Back in the village, Christopher's discovery of the Water Buffalo's whereabouts sparked a new wave of excitement. The villagers, eager to learn the truth, followed Christopher's lead and ventured into the forest. Together, they reached the clearing and the ancient stone, where they found the path that led to the castle.
As the villagers entered the castle, they were greeted by the same woman who had spoken to Christopher. With her guidance, they began to uncover the secrets that had bound Willowbrook for generations. They learned of a forgotten ritual that had brought prosperity but had also opened a gateway to the realm of the unseen.
With the help of Christopher and the Water Buffalo, the villagers were able to close the gateway, restoring balance to their world. The Water Buffalo, now returned to its rightful place at the farm, continued to bring prosperity to the village. And Christopher, with his unique perspective and newfound connection to the unseen, became the guardian of Willowbrook's secrets.
The incident with the Water Buffalo and the subsequent journey to the castle had changed Christopher forever. He had seen the world in a new light, and he knew that there was much more to life than what met the eye. The village of Willowbrook, once shrouded in legend and mystery, had found a new lease on life, and Christopher had found his place within it.
As the sun set over Willowbrook, casting long shadows over the village, Christopher stood by the lake, watching the Water Buffalo graze in the fields. The echo of the melody had faded, but its memory remained. In the quiet of the evening, Christopher whispered to the Water Buffalo, "Thank you for showing me the way."
The Water Buffalo turned its head, and for a moment, their eyes met. In that moment, Christopher knew that the bond he had formed with the creature was unbreakable. Together, they would continue to protect the secrets of Willowbrook, and the village would thrive, forever linked by the mysterious incident with the Water Buffalo.
